Advanced pneumatics valves are smaller, faster and lighter

With the compact, lightweight design of its AV Advanced Valves, AVENTICS (formerly Rexroth Pneumatics) says it has set new benchmarks for pneumatic valves that allow for advanced construction concepts. In addition to the AV03 and AV05 valves forming a base, the modular system design ensures a high degree of flexibility. After the successful market launch of the AV03, AVENTICS has expanded its AV product family to include the AV05 (with a maximum nominal flow of 700 l/min). As with the AV03, the AV05 is claimed to be up to 45 per cent smaller than similar valves on the market. Wolf Gerecke, Head of Product Management at AVENTICS, says: "The modular range consists of much more than the two valves. Customers who last saw the AV03 one year ago will be surprised at all the new features the AV system now offers - we have consistently added new options."

Compared with previous valve systems, the AV family features:

  • fast switching times
  • low weight
  • compact dimensions

As with the AV03, the flow in the AV05 valve system has also been optimised. Gerecke explains: "The valves can be mounted closer to where compressed air is required."

Modularity

For the AV family, modularity was also at the top of the priority list. Wolf Gerecke reports: "We wanted to expand the application options for the AV valves while reducing the complexity of the logistics and design." As a result, double and triple base plates can be combined, enabling the use of any number of valves with only two types of base plates.

The electrical connections accommodate the required modularity while the decentralised fieldbus connection to the Advanced Electronic System (AES) also does its part. The AES processes analogue as well as digital signals, facilitating fast assembly and flexible use. Up to 36 valves in a valve block can be actuated via the multipole connection. The D-sub connection is available with two exit directions, allowing the valve block to be optimally integrated into the system.

Smaller, faster, lighter

Image
AVENTICS launched its innovative AV03 valve under the name of Rexroth Pneumatics. The multi-patented product, which is the result of intensive research, has a maximum nominal flow of 300 l/m. Gerecke says: "We called all known principles of design, materials and assembly into question during the development of the AV series." First, the valve components in the housing are arranged diagonally, saving up to 45 per cent more space. Second, shorter distances between the actuator and valve allow for compressed air savings of up to 20 per cent - plus faster switching.

Gerecke notes: "The unique design clearly shows the innovative leap our AV family takes in pneumatics. The concept required much more work and expertise than simply the idea of using the maximum length in a specified geometry. For example, high-tech polymers were implemented and a new injection moulding process was developed specifically to be able to realise the design principle. The new materials make the product up to 40 per cent lighter."

Product summary:

  • Small and lightweight - the valve can be placed closer to the actuator
  • Modular system design facilitates construction
  • Faster switching times and higher efficiency thanks to short distances and optimised airflow
